Owen White's recent solid play has helped the Brock Badgers White Delivers for Brock PLUS Guelph Mercury Report NOTES: With his 22 point performance against Guelph on Saturday, Brock's 5'10" Brad Rootes surpasses Brock Hall of Famer David Picton (1,123) in all-time OUA career points, moving into 5th all-time with 1,132. He also became the first Brock player to record 250 career steals.
